How to Spot the Warning Signs of Addiction
Spotting the indicators of a growing gaming habit early can prevent serious issues. One of the most common signs is chasing losses, which means betting more to win back lost cash. Another sign is spending more money or time on gambling than you can comfortably afford. Should you start feeling anxious or stressed about your bets, it is a clear sign to stop. Never view gambling as a financial rescue plan or a way to cope with negative feelings.
Core Rules for Safe Gambling Sessions
To ensure that your gaming remains a fun and safe hobby, always implement these three rules:
- Set a Budget: Decide on a strict spending limit before you start playing and stick to it.
- Take Breaks: Do not play for hours without stopping; take active breaks to remain objective.
- Stay Sober: Never place bets while drinking, as alcohol lowers your inhibitions and leads to risk.
For a clear overview of the responsible gambling features available on gaming sites, see below:
| Safety Tool Name | Functionality | Suggested Use |
|---|---|---|
| Deposit Limits | Restricts the amount of money you can deposit into your account over a set period | Set a weekly limit matching your entertainment budget |
| Session Timer | Keeps track of your active play time and sends a pop-up warning hourly | Set a maximum of 1 to 2 hours of play per day |
| Self-Exclusion | Permanently or temporarily closes your account to stop you from betting | Activate a 6-month break if you find yourself chasing losses |
Where to Find Professional Help and Support
Should you feel that you are losing control, there are many organizations that offer free support. Various international groups provide anonymous chat lines, emails, and meetings to assist gamblers. Institutions like BeGambleAware and GamCare offer direct phone support and web-based counseling. These services are completely private and can help you rebuild healthy habits.
